How Our Sewage Water Extraction Process Works

Our team’s process for sewage water extraction is designed to be efficient, effective, and stress-free for you. We understand that every minute counts when dealing with sewage water, and that’s why we’ll respond quickly to your emergency and get to work right away. Our process typically involves a combination of the following steps:

Initial Assessment and Inspection

Our team will conduct a thorough inspection of your property to find out the extent of the damage and identify any potential hazards. This will help us create a customized plan to extract the sewage water and dry out your property.

Water Extraction and Removal

Using our powerful pumps and extraction equipment, we’ll quickly and efficiently remove the sewage water from your property. This may involve removing materials, such as drywall or flooring, to access the affected areas.

Structural Drying and Cleaning

Once the water has been extracted, our team will use industrial-grade drying equipment to dry out your property, including walls, floors, and ceilings. We’ll also thoroughly clean and disinfect all surfaces to prevent the growth of mold and bacteria.

Repair and Reconstruction

After the drying and cleaning process is complete, our team will work with you to identify any necessary repairs or reconstruction. This may include replacing damaged materials, repairing structural elements, and restoring your property to its pre-damage condition.

Final Inspection and Quality Control

Before we consider our job complete, we’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ure that all work has been done to our high standards and that your property is safe and healthy.

Sewage Water Extraction Cost in Ellicott City, MD

The cost of sewage water extraction in Ellicott City, MD can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our prices are competitive, and we’ll work with you to provide a customized solution that fits your budget and needs.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Assessment and Inspection $200-$500 Severity of damage, size of affected area
Water Extraction and Removal $1,000-$3,000 Equipment costs, labor costs, travel time
Structural Drying and Cleaning $500-$2,000 Equipment costs, labor costs, drying time
Repair and Reconstruction $2,000-$5,000 Materials costs, labor costs, complexity of repairs
Final Inspection and Quality Control $100-$300 Inspection time, testing costs

Keep in mind that these prices are estimates, and the actual cost of sewage water extraction may be higher or lower depending on the specifics of your situation. We’ll provide a free on-site assessment to find out the best course of action and provide a customized quote for your project.
